… intimately linked with Reims’ historical heritage
he “Sourire de Reims” or “Ange au Sourire” is the statue
representing a smiling angel that you can admire in the beautiful
Reims Cathedral.
This cathedral is highly symbolic because French kings were crowned
there in sumptuous ceremonies.
The concern for preserving local listed monuments by Henri Abelé
dates from before 1st WW, when Maison Abelé contributed to
restoration funding of «L’Ange au Sourire» that had been decapitated
during a fire in 1914.
This sculpture came to symbolize the city of Reims and its
renaissance.
This world-famous icon also became the Champagne firm’s emblem
in 1918 and the name of one of its premium cuvee.
Maison Abelé’s dedication to Reims patrimony continued after second
World War. Maison Abelé contributed funding to renovate the Reims
cathedral which had unfortunately been bombed, through the
“Société des Amis de la Cathédrale” foundation.

250 years of craftsmen’s know how
Since 1757, the company’s approach has
always been that of craftsmen, priding
themselves on a job well done according to the
highest standards.
Maison Abelé has two kilometres of
underground cellars dug out of solid chalk in the
heart of Reims.
Devotion to excellence is natural in these
ancient vaulted cellars.
The art of collectioning terroirs
Maison Henri Abelé has made its lack of vines one of its greatest strengths.
The house is free to select its grapes from the region’s finest terroirs, allowing a precise plot-by-plot
vinification process.
Through generations of shared passion and hard work, the house has built up a network of close, loyal
relationships with small vine-growers, selected for their commitment to quality.
In order to ensure consistency of style, these selections take place under loyalty contracts binding the house
of Henri Abelé and the finest vine-growers in the Côte des Blancs and the Montagne de Reims.

The art of the long game
Although it is technically possible to bottle the wines as early as January, at Maison
Henri Abelé we prefer to keep working patiently on the blend until April, not bottling until
June.
The result is a vinification process which respects the crucial contribution of time.
In the cool surroundings of our historic cellars, the champagnes are laid down for several years in
order to reach peak maturity.
The house has aslo formed close partnerships, spanning several decades, with the expert
winegrowers who ensure the consistent excellence and distinctive style of Abelé champagnes,
crafted with patience and humility.
Innovation as an heritage
The company was one of the pioneers in making and
distributing champagne, a unique wine born at the
beginning of the 18th century and considered the drink of
Kings.
Since the beginning of the 19th century, the Maison has made
a great contribution to the improvement of what would come to
be known as the “méthode champenoise”, participating in the
development of the riddling table.
In 1884, Henri Abelé, who returned to take over the family
business in 1876, established the ice disgorging process
that is used to this day. This high quality standard and the
champagne passion was passed down through the
generations.
In 2007, Franck Nicaise ‘s arrival coincided with a technical
overhaul which was essential to the future of Maison Henri
Abelé, a major investment which saw the installation of a
new fleet of small stainless-steel vinification vats.
